June 19, the Sui Community introduced the launch of its Seal Multi-Occasion Computation (Seal MPC) function on the mainnet, which is a serious step in creating safe infrastructure for autonomous AI brokers.
Seal is described as a programmable entry layer for information, AI, and digital property that allows decentralized encryption and entry controls.
Through the use of MPC know-how, the system is utilizing distributed cryptographic management to entry a number of unbiased events, making certain that no single entity, together with an AI agent, can unilaterally transfer funds or entry encrypted information.
The primary mainnet MPC committee operates with a 5-of-8 threshold, involving 8 node operators. Builders now have the pliability to deploy unbiased main servers, MPC committees, or hybrid configurations, permitting for stronger and extra tailor-made belief fashions. The platform additionally helps pure language spending guidelines by Transfer good contracts, enabling customers to outline AI cost insurance policies akin to every day caps or counterparty restrictions. This launch builds on a decentralized key server prototype that was launched on Sui’s testnet in March 2026.
How Seal MPC Works
Seal permits delicate data, akin to AI fashions, consumer preferences, or agent reminiscence, to stay encrypted off-chain or in decentralized storage programs like Walrus. On the similar time, entry rights to this information are ruled by good contracts on the Sui blockchain. Builders can set these insurance policies utilizing the Transfer programming language, and decryption of the info can solely occur if the programmable guidelines are glad.
With the addition of Seal MPC, belief is additional decentralized. As an alternative of relying on a single key server, a committee of operators collectively protects key shares utilizing threshold cryptography and distributed key technology.
In its preliminary configuration, the committee makes use of a 5 of 8 setup, involving contributors akin to Mysten Labs and Triton One. No single get together holds the total key. When a request is made, it goes by an aggregator that mixes the partial responses from committee members, and the consumer decrypts the info regionally. The grasp key by no means exists in a single place.
There are numerous main advantages of this method. Committee members could be rotated with out requiring re-encryption, that means the general public key and insurance policies can keep steady even because the committee adjustments. Builders have versatile configuration choices, as they’ll combine unbiased key servers, MPC committees, or hybrid setups with the identical software program improvement equipment. The system integrates with the Sui AI stack and pairs with Walrus for decentralized storage. This helps use circumstances akin to safe agent reminiscence, programmable wallets, and agentic commerce.
Development in AI Agent Funds
The launch of Seal MPC comes at a time of explosive development in what’s being referred to as the agentic financial system. AI brokers are transferring past merely providing recommendation and solutions. They’re turning into autonomous actors that perform transactions, handle property, and coordinate financial exercise on their very own.
In line with projections from McKinsey, the worldwide agentic commerce market may attain between $3 and $5 trillion by 2030. In the US alone, the business-to-consumer section may generate as much as $1 trillion in orchestrated income.
The agentic funds market can be anticipated to develop considerably, with forecasts suggesting it may improve to $93 billion by 2032. Estimates for the broader AI agent market in 2026 vary from about $8 to $12 billion, with robust compound annual development charges projected by 2030. Within the crypto sector, AI brokers want infrastructure that may deal with micro-transactions, stablecoin funds, and settlements between brokers.
